During reflux, a solution may change color due to chemical reactions that occur at elevated temperatures. Increased heat can accelerate reactions, leading to the formation of new compounds or the breakdown of existing ones, which can alter the solution's color. Additionally, temperature changes can affect the solubility of colored species or the ionization of certain compounds, further contributing to the observed color change.
